Intel’s Challenges in the PC CPU Market: Raptor Lake’s Instability Issues

Intel Corporation (NYSE: INTC -0.08%), a global leader in technology innovation, is currently grappling with several headwinds in its core PC Central Processing Unit (CPU) market. One of the most significant challenges Intel is facing is the instability issues with its last-gen Raptor Lake chips.

Impact on Intel

The instability issues have resulted in permanent damage to some processors, forcing Intel to take corrective actions. These actions included issuing recalls and offering replacements for affected units. The process of resolving this issue took months, leading to delays in Intel’s product roadmap and negatively impacting their reputation.

Moreover, the instability issues led to increased costs for Intel. The company had to absorb the expenses related to recalls, replacements, and potential customer compensation. Additionally, Intel lost potential sales due to the delays in releasing the stable versions of the Raptor Lake chips.
